A plugin for PostCSS that generates rem units from pixel units.

Usage

Pixels are the easiest unit to use. The only issue with them is that they don't let browsers change the default font size of 16. This script converts every px value to a rem from the properties you choose to allow the browser to set the font size.

Example

var fs = require('fs');
var postcss = require('postcss');
var pxtorem = require('pxtorem');
var css = fs.readFileSync('main.css', 'utf8');
var options = {
    replace: false
};
var processedCss = postcss(pxtorem(options)).process(css).css;
 
fs.writeFile('main-rem.css', processedCss, function (err) {
  if (err) {
    throw err;
  }
  console.log('Rem file written.');
});

options

Type: Object | Null
Default:

{
    root_value: 16,
    unit_precision: 5,
    prop_white_list: ['font', 'font-size', 'line-height', 'letter-spacing'],
    replace: true,
    media_query: false
}
  • root_value (Number) The root element font size.
  • unit_precision (Number) The decimal numbers to allow the REM units to grow to.
  • prop_white_list (Array) The properties that can change from px to rem.
  • replace (Boolean) replaces rules containing rems instead of adding fallbacks.
  • media_query (Boolean) Allow px to be converted in media queries.
